The Learning Center at Groves Academy offers an array of specialized services for students diagnosed with learning disabilities like dyslexia, and/or attention disorders like ADHD. These services include tutoring, diagnostic testing, summer school, speech-language services, career counseling, and assistive technology. The Learning Center is open year round.
